利用 VBScript 精确控制 DIV 位置26
在网页设计中,准确控制元素的位置至关重要,尤其是对于动态页面。VBScript 是一种强大的脚本语言,可用于操纵 HTML 元素,包括控制它们的定位。本文将深入探讨如何使用 VBScript 精确控制 DIV 的位置。
DIV 定位基础
DIV 是 HTML 中的一个框元素,可以包含文本、图像和其他元素。它们通常用于将页面上的内容组织成不同的部分。DIV 的定位可以通过 CSS 属性,如 top、left、right 和 bottom,来控制。
CSS 属性值可以是像素值、百分比或其他单位。例如,以下代码将一个 DIV 元素定位在距离页面顶部 100 像素和距离页面左侧 50 像素的位置:```css
#myDiv {
position: absolute;
top: 100px;
left: 50px;
}
```
使用 VBScript 控制 DIV 位置
VBScript 可以用于动态更改 DIV 的位置,从而实现交互式或响应式的网页设计。以下 VBScript 代码将 #myDiv 元素移动到鼠标光标位置:```vbscript
function moveDiv() {
Dim objDiv = ("myDiv")
=
=
}
```
为了使用此代码,需要在 HTML 中添加一个事件侦听器,如下所示:```html
...```
现在,当鼠标移动到 DIV 上时,它将跟随鼠标光标移动。
其他 VBScript 定位技术
offsetLeft 和 offsetTop:获得 DIV 相对于其父容器的偏移量。
clientWidth 和 clientHeight:获得 DIV 的内容宽度和高度,包括内边距但排除边框。
getBoundingClientRect:获得 DIV 的边框框。
scrollIntoView:将 DIV 滚动到浏览器窗口中。
使用 VBScript 实现高级定位
通过结合 VBScript 和 CSS,可以实现高级的 DIV 定位效果,例如:
动画定位:使用 VBScript 定时器函数平滑移动 DIV。
响应式定位:使用 VBScript 更改 DIV 的位置以响应浏览器窗口大小或其他事件。
对齐定位:使用 VBScript 将 DIV 与其他元素对齐。
VBScript 提供了强大的功能,可以精确控制 DIV 的位置。通过了解 DIV 定位基础和 VBScript 脚本技术,您可以创建交互式、响应式和美观的网页布局。
2024-12-22
下一篇:JSP中调用VBScript
Tcl脚本语言深度学习:视频教程、百度云资源与高效进阶之路
https://jb123.cn/jiaobenyuyan/73502.html
Python为何能征服万千开发者?探秘其“跨平台脚本语言”的奥秘
https://jb123.cn/jiaobenyuyan/73501.html
Python开发环境推荐:从入门到专业,选对工具事半功倍!
https://jb123.cn/python/73500.html
【肖博士Python编程】深度解析:零基础高效学习路径与实战指南
https://jb123.cn/python/73499.html
Perl深度解密:D与E的编程哲学,数据、开发与演进的永恒魅力
https://jb123.cn/perl/73498.html
热门文章
VBScript SUB 关闭画面
https://jb123.cn/vbscript/16838.html
VBScript 中的 OpenDocument 函数:打开和处理文档
https://jb123.cn/vbscript/20453.html
[vbscript空格]:深入探讨在 VBScript 中移除字符串中的空格
https://jb123.cn/vbscript/1028.html
VBScript 基础:全面指南
https://jb123.cn/vbscript/924.html
IE 中的 VBScript:过时但仍然有用
https://jb123.cn/vbscript/335.html